Apple Country Ribs

For a melt-in-your-mouth delicious main course at your next event, try these super-tender boneless ribs from our Test Kitchen. They’re treated to a sweet apple juice, brown sugar and herb combination that’s sure to have folks asking for seconds.12 ServingsPrep: 10 min. + marinating Grill: 40 min.
Ingredients
- 3/4 cup unsweetened apple juice
- 1/2 cup beer or nonalcoholic beer
- 1/2 cup canola oil
- 1/4 cup packed brown sugar
- 1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
- 1 tablespoon minced garlic
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1 teaspoon dried thyme
- 1 teaspoon pepper
- 1/2 teaspoon cayenne pepper
- 3 pounds boneless country-style pork ribs
Directions
- In a small bowl, combine the first 10 ingredients. Pour 1-1/2 cups
- marinade into a large resealable plastic bag; add the ribs. Seal bag
- and turn to coat; refrigerate for 5 hours or overnight, turning
- once. Cover and refrigerate remaining marinade for basting.
- Prepare grill for indirect heat. Drain and discard marinade. Grill
- ribs, covered, over indirect medium heat for 10 minutes on each
- side. Baste with some of the reserved marinade. Grill 20-25 minutes
- longer or until ribs are tender, turning and basting occasionally.
- Yield: 12 servings.
